Current State of HIV Vaccine Research. Since 1987, more than 30 candidate HIV-1 vaccines have advanced to human clinical trials, of which some were large-scale phase IIb and III trials.
China and HIV Vaccine Research: In 2010, China invested approximately US $18.3 million in HIV vaccine research and development, becoming the third largest HIV vaccine funder globally, behind the United States’ investmentof $859 and the European Commission’s investment of US$18.5

Immunosenescence is characterised by reduced B and T cell responses. Evidence shows that booster vaccinations are less effective in elderly people, but data on the efficacy of primary immunisation are sparse.

Zika virus vaccines: Congenital Zika syndrome, characterized by malformations and microcephaly in neonates as well as developmental challenges in children, highlights the need for the development of a safe and effective vaccine. Multiple vaccine candidates have been developed.

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a developmental disability that is caused by differences in how the brain functions. People with ASD may communicate, interact, behave, and learn in different ways.
